Rubio's Lies on Immigration
The American Thinker ^ | March 2, 2016 | John M. Ellis

Posted on 03/02/2016 2:05:36 AM PST by Cincinatus' Wife

At the February 25 debate in Houston, Marco Rubio revisited an issue that had first come up at the previous debate. On February 13, Ted Cruz said that Marco Rubio told Spanish television he would not rescind President Obama's illegal executive amnesty on his first day in office, and Rubio responded that Cruz was lying. The transcript is unambiguous: Cruz had spoken accurately. And so it was disconcerting when on February 25 Rubio insisted that "I said very clearly on Spanish television... I said it will end in my first day in office as president."

An important voice in the debate over illegal immigration is the chair of the Immigration and Customs Enforcement Council, which represents ICE employees: Chris Crane. Crane said recently that "In my opinion, Sen. Rubio absolutely knowingly mislead the American people regarding the [gang-of-8] bill. He was not telling the American public the truth about what that bill contained. Every American will have to determine on their own what that says about his character, but for me I don't think I'll ever be able to trust him again."
